Iga Ueno Castle, a striking symbol of Japan's feudal era, is a must-visit destination for tourists exploring the Mie Prefecture. Constructed in the early 17th century, this historical landmark is renowned for its impressive architecture and picturesque surroundings. Visitors can stroll through the castle grounds, where the well-preserved structures and serene gardens create a perfect backdrop for photographs and leisurely walks. The castle's main keep, towering majestically above the landscape, offers stunning views of the surrounding area, providing a glimpse into the strategic significance of this fortification in ancient times. Inside the castle, exhibits showcase artifacts and displays related to the history of the castle and its role in the Iga ninja culture, making it an educational stop for those eager to learn more about Japan's intriguing past. The castle is also surrounded by a delightful park, where families can enjoy a picnic or simply relax in nature. With guided tours available, tourists have the opportunity to delve deeper into the stories that shaped this remarkable structure. The best time to visit is during the cherry blossom season when the castle is framed by blooming sakura trees, creating a breathtaking scene that enchants visitors from around the world. Iga Ueno Castle is not just a monument; it is a portal to Japan's rich history and a captivating experience for all who visit.

Getting There

  • Train

    From Nara Station, take the Kintetsu Nara Line to Kintetsu Yamato-Saidaiji Station. This journey takes about 10 minutes. Once you arrive at Kintetsu Yamato-Saidaiji Station, transfer to the Kintetsu Iga Line.

  • Train

    On the Kintetsu Iga Line, take the train towards Iga-Ueno Station. The ride will take appro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es. Enjoy the scenic views during your journey.

  • Walking

    Once you arrive at Iga-Ueno Station, exit the station and head south on Ueno Nakamachi Street. Continue straight for about 800 meters. You will see signs directing you to Iga Ueno Castle.

  • Walking

    As you approach the castle, keep an eye out for the castle's large stone walls and the main entrance on your left. The castle is located at 106 Uenomarunouchi, Iga, Mie 518-0873.
